Gluten Free Almond Butter Chocolate Chip Cookies

Ingredients for 8 cookies

* Optional Substitution Note

  • 1 cup natural almond butter
  • 2/3 cup packed coconut sugar
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 tablespoon vanilla extract or vanilla bean
  • 1 egg, lightly whipped
  • 1/2 cup dark chocolate chunks (sweetened with Stevia)
  • Garnish
    • flake salt to taste

Steps

Step 1

Set oven to 350F/177C.

Step 2

In a bowl mix together the ingredients for the cookie batter.  Use an ice cream scoop or large tablespoon to scoop out 8 equally sized balls, ping-pong ball size.

Step 3

Line a baking tray with parchment paper.  Place the balls on the parchment paper a few inches apart from each other.  Lightly sprinkle with flake salt.

Step 4

Bake for 6 – 10 minutes or until the edges are golden brown.

Step 5

Let the cookies REST untouched for at least 10 minutes to firm up and harden on the tray.  They will be gooey and chewy.  For best results store the cookies in the fridge.  Enjoy with a glass of almondmilk.

Nutrition per serving

Calories270cal
Protein7g
Fats18g
Carbs23g
Sodium100mg
Fiber3g
Sugar18g
